Beaujoli, a home in the heart of New Aquitain
Beaujoli is a family home nestled in a three-hectare plum orchard in the countryside five kilometers from Agen in Southwestern France. The house was built as a farm building in the 17th century, inspired by Basque and Italian architectural styles. It is located along a country road on the hills of the Vallée de la Garonne and features a vast garden and a swimming pool. In any case, there’s a person in a nearby house who can come and take care of any problems when I’m away. Beaujoli is five kilometers from Agen. Nearby, there is a service station, bakeries, a pharmacy, a post office and a “tabac” in Colayrac (four kilometers). There’s a major supermarket two kilometers away and a big shopping mall nine kilometers away. The Agen train station is 10 minutes from the house and you can get to Paris in three hours by TGV. It’s easy to rent cars in nearby Agen (Avis, near the train station, for example). A bike is at your disposal. There’s also a place to rent bikes for bigger outings at the Canal du Midi.
